Cycling party with free experiences in the Cultural Quarter
The weekend of June 13th and 14th, there will be a cycling party throughout Copenhagen with Copenhagen Sprint. For this occasion, we in Copenhagen's Cultural District have created a new cycling route called Culture SprintIt is a bike route that guides you through the neighborhood's iconic streets, where every turn offers art, architecture and history.
During the cycling weekend on June 13th and 14th, there will be free experiences at places like the Danish Jewish Museum, Thorvaldsens Museum and the Copenhagen Museum. So hop on the saddle and collect unique experiences. In addition, there will be plenty of cycling parties throughout the city!

Take a cycling break with a historical flavour at the Danish Jewish Museum
At the Danish Jewish Museum, we have moved out to our forecourt in the Library Garden to cheer on the cyclists and hand out small samples of history on Saturday, June 13th and Sunday, June 14th from 14-16 pm.
We offer free Jewish cookies and tell you about the story behind the spices in the sweet snack, so you can refuel with new energy for the rest of the bike ride.
